上述IOS键盘显示建议工具栏(displaying suggestion toolbar above

2019-09-17 05:12发布

我在iOS开发一个新手。 我试图创建具有一个TextView IOS 5.1,例如,如果用户点击键盘上的一个键一个建议的工具栏来在包含所有建议的键盘上方拼写建议类型的应用程序,如果用户点击到的那些建议之一它将在TextView的显示。

像图所示。

我已经处理按下键盘事件和处理的所有处理过那里。 现在我想要做的是,我有一个建议的NSArray,我想创建一个建议的工具栏,并从NSArray中分配所有这些建议,该工具栏并且如果用户点击其中任何建议,应当置于TextView中的。

我无法理解我应该如何进行与和组件我应该使用它来创建键盘上面商工具栏。

使用IOS SDK 5.1和4.3的xcode

Answer 1:

您可以通过它使一个视图粘在键盘的顶部inputAccessoryView无论哪个文本编辑控件( UITextFieldUITextView ,等等),你希望它出现用。 见UITextInputTraits对细节的协议文档。

如果你不知道从哪里开始就制作出可挖的话一看,你可能想看看在查看编程指南或很好的介绍到iOS的编程书。



Answer 2:

您可以使用键盘的附件以实现这一点,看看这个开发者相同代码- http://developer.apple.com/library/ios/#samplecode/KeyboardAccessory/Introduction/Intro.html



文章来源: displaying suggestion toolbar above ios keyboard